Why Pacific Island States Should Seek Collective Security


(MENAFN- Asia Times) Many participants at the Pacific Islands Forum in Palau this week would like to talk about anything but great power rivalry: transnational crime, energy security, climate change, development finance, seabed minerals, transport links.

Instead, the meeting has been pulled toward the question that now shadows every Pacific regional gathering: What happens when the world's great powers decide your part of the world is strategically important?

The answer does not have to involve choosing between them. For the Pacific's small states, a more useful approach could be to seek shelter collectively.

Shelter theory was developed to explain a basic problem of small-state politics: countries with limited military, economic and diplomatic resources cannot provide everything they need for themselves.

They can instead choose to get collective protection and support from international and regional institutions or a larger power. In the Pacific, sheltering together is becoming painfully urgent.

Growing pressure from China

In June this year, a Chinese Liberation Army (PLA) submarine fired a long-range nuclear-capable ballistic missile with a dummy warhead into waters near Tuvalu.

Last year, a PLA air force and navy flotilla, which included a submarine, conducted live-fire drills in the Tasman, without any warning to Australia or New Zealand. The flotilla traveled through Papua New Guinean waters and sent a military drone into PNG airspace.

The Chinese media said the live-fire exercises signalled the beginning of the“normalization of the deployment” of PLA forces in the South Pacific.

China is attempting to create competing regional architectures to undermine the existing Pacific order, including the 18-member Pacific Island Forum.
